SonarLE not recognizing Edirol UA-4fx completely

I am trying to run SonarLE with a Edirol ua-4fx. Everything is fine for midi. But when I try to use the audio, everything is a little haywire. When I go to Options>Audio and click on the drivers tab, I see the sound card drivers selected. The ua-4fx drivers are also visible, but they are grayed out and unable to be selected. The sound card is a Asus Xonar dx, and when I disable it, the ua-4fx drivers are active and selected. This is extremely frustrating and I have done all that I can think of, including tech support from both companies, but all to no avail. Out of desperation, I switched the driver mode to MME(32 bit), and I can now record both Midi and Audio. Is there any reason that is not a good idea? Is there anything else I should try?
